Top Sustainable Fashion Choices for 2024

  1. Choosing organic and recycled materials
  2. Supporting ethical and transparent supply chains
  3. Opting for timeless and versatile pieces
  4. Investing in quality and durable clothing
  5. Embracing second-hand and vintage fashion

Choosing Organic and Recycled Materials

In 2024, sustainable fashion choices will prioritize clothing made from organic and recycled materials. Organic cotton, hemp, and linen are popular choices for their minimal environmental impact, while recycled polyester and nylon help reduce waste and lessen the reliance on virgin materials.

Supporting Ethical and Transparent Supply Chains

Consumers are encouraged to choose brands that prioritize ethical and transparent supply chains. This means supporting companies that ensure fair wages, safe working conditions, and environmentally responsible practices throughout their production processes.

Opting for Timeless and Versatile Pieces

Investing in timeless and versatile pieces is a sustainable choice for 2024. By choosing classic styles that can be worn for multiple seasons and occasions, consumers can reduce the demand for fast fashion and minimize their overall clothing consumption.

Investing in Quality and Durable Clothing

Quality and durability are key factors in sustainable fashion choices. By investing in well-made garments that are designed to last, consumers can reduce the frequency of clothing replacements and contribute to a more sustainable fashion industry.

Embracing Second-Hand and Vintage Fashion

Second-hand and vintage fashion will continue to be popular choices for reducing environmental impact in 2024. Embracing pre-loved clothing not only extends the lifespan of garments but also reduces the demand for new production, ultimately lessening the industry's carbon footprint.
